文章概要
本文深入探討了軟件測試績效指標的設定方法,從定義與分類,到常見指標意義,再到不同階段的指標設定與定制化方法,最后分析了數據收集和潛在問題的解決方案。通過具體案例和實用建議,幫助企業更科學地管理測試績效,提升產品質量。
軟件測試績效指標怎么設定?
在企業信息化和數字化加速的今天,軟件測試已成為產品質量控制的核心環節,但如何科學設定測試績效指標卻常常讓HR和管理者感到頭疼。設定得太籠統,團隊執行力不足;設定得太苛刻,反而適得其反。作為一個數字化管理的老兵,我今天就帶大家看看這個問題該如何優雅地解決。
軟件測試績效指標的定義和分類
績效指標,說白了就是衡量“工作干得怎么樣”的標尺。在軟件測試領域,這些標尺應該集中于“質量、效率、效果”三大關鍵詞。
-
定義
軟件測試績效指標是用來衡量測試團隊或個人在測試過程中的工作效率、任務完成度以及對產品質量影響的具體衡量標準。 -
分類
指標可以分為以下幾類: - 效率類指標:如測試用例執行速度、測試覆蓋率。
- 質量類指標:如缺陷發現率、缺陷修復率。
- 效果類指標:如產品上線后缺陷的嚴重程度、用戶滿意度。
從實踐來看,高效的績效指標設置應該結合定量指標和定性指標,避免過于偏重某一方面。
常見軟件測試績效指標及其意義
為了讓這些指標更具體,以下是一些常見指標的實例以及它們背后的意義。
指標 | 定義 | 意義 |
---|---|---|
缺陷發現率 | 測試過程中發現的缺陷數量占總缺陷數量的比例 | 衡量測試對產品質量的貢獻,確保問題暴露在開發階段而非上線后。 |
測試用例覆蓋率 | 已執行的測試用例數量占測試計劃中總用例數量的比例 | 反映測試工作的全面性,減少遺漏風險。 |
缺陷修復率 | 開發團隊修復的缺陷數量占總發現缺陷數量的比例 | 考察開發與測試的協作效率,確保發現的問題得以及時解決。 |
平均缺陷修復時間 | 從缺陷報告到修復完成的平均時長 | 幫助分析修復效率,暴露可能的流程瓶頸。 |
產品上線后缺陷數量 | 產品上線后30天內用戶反饋的缺陷數量 | 直觀反映測試工作對產品最終質量的保障程度。 |
這些指標不僅能讓管理者一目了然地掌握測試團隊的表現,還能為績效評估提供數據支持。
不同測試階段的績效指標設定
軟件開發的生命周期中,不同階段的測試工作重點不同,績效指標自然也需要靈活調整。
- 需求分析階段
- 指標建議:需求文檔覆蓋率(確保所有需求都被考慮到測試計劃中)。
-
注意事項:重點關注需求是否清晰、全面,避免后期因需求變更影響測試。
-
開發階段
- 指標建議:單元測試覆蓋率、代碼靜態分析問題數量。
-
注意事項:這里的指標更多是開發人員的責任,但測試團隊需協助監控。
-
系統測試階段
- 指標建議:測試用例執行情況(如通過率、失敗率)、缺陷分布(如按模塊統計)。
-
注意事項:此階段的指標應注重產品功能的全面驗證。
-
上線前驗收階段
- 指標建議:阻塞性缺陷數量、上線前用戶滿意度。
- 注意事項:確保重大問題在上線前解決,避免留下“地雷”。
通過貼合各階段特點的指標設定,測試團隊的工作能更系統化、更有方向感。
如何根據項目需求定制化績效指標
不是所有企業都適合“一刀切”的指標方式。定制化指標需要結合企業和項目的實際情況,從以下幾個方面入手:
-
明確項目目標
比如,對于金融行業的系統,安全性是重中之重,因此可以重點設定安全性相關指標,如漏洞發現率。而對電商平臺,用戶體驗可能是第一位的,可以加入頁面響應時間等指標。 -
結合團隊能力
我建議在設定指標時,充分考慮團隊的技術能力和資源狀況。比如,若團隊自動化測試水平較低,可以暫時降低自動化覆蓋率的要求。 -
動態調整
指標不是一成不變的。項目進行中,若發現某些指標不再適用,應及時調整或替換。例如,若產品需求發生重大變更,就需要重新定義覆蓋率目標。
績效指標的收集和分析方法
指標設定得再好,若沒有科學的收集和分析方法,也只能是紙上談兵。
- 工具推薦
- 使用專業工具如JIRA、TestRail等進行測試用例和缺陷的管理。
-
對于人力績效管理,可以嘗試利唐i人事,它不僅覆蓋績效,還能幫助HR全面掌握組織測試團隊的工作表現。
-
數據收集
- 通過自動化工具實時記錄測試執行情況。
-
定期匯總缺陷數據,按優先級分類。
-
數據分析
- 對比歷史數據發現趨勢,比如缺陷數量是否逐漸減少。
- 借助BI工具生成直觀報表,幫助領導決策。
潛在問題及解決方案
在實踐中,設定和執行測試績效指標時可能遇到以下問題:
- 過于關注數字,忽略實際價值
- 問題:一些團隊為了完成指標而“刷數據”,比如執行大量無意義的測試用例。
-
解決方案:從定量指標中加入定性評估,例如對缺陷優先級的重視程度。
-
指標過多,分散注意力
- 問題:指標越多,團隊越容易迷失方向,反而影響效率。
-
解決方案:控制關鍵指標數量(建議3-5個核心指標),其余作為次要參考。
-
指標缺乏持續性
- 問題:沒有建立長期指標跟蹤機制,導致數據孤島。
- 解決方案:通過持續集成工具或績效管理軟件(如利唐i人事)實現數據的自動化記錄和可視化展示。
總結
設定科學的軟件測試績效指標,是企業提升產品質量、優化測試流程的關鍵抓手。從定義與分類,到不同階段的指標設定,再到工具與方法的配合,整個流程需要結合項目特點和團隊實際,動態調整。關鍵在于指標既要“接地氣”,又要“夠用”。最終目標,是讓測試團隊不僅“跑得快”,還要“跑得穩”,從而為企業的數字化轉型保駕護航。
利唐i人事HR社區,發布者:hi_ihr,轉轉請注明出處:http://www.ynyjypt.com/hrnews/20241244177.html